如何利用开源工具掌握iCE40 FPGA比特流技术
【免费下载链接】icestorm项目地址: https://gitcode.com/gh_mirrors/ice/icestorm
Project IceStorm是一个革命性的开源项目,专注于解析和生成Lattice iCE40 FPGA比特流文件。这个项目彻底改变了硬件开发者的工作方式,让FPGA配置变得更加透明和可控。无论您是初学者还是资深工程师,这份完整指南都将帮助您快速上手!
项目核心技术深度解析
Project IceStorm的核心在于对iCE40 FPGA比特流格式的精确分析。通过先进的解析算法,项目能够:
- 完整解析:深入分析FPGA内部逻辑布局和时序信息
- 灵活生成:根据自定义需求创建优化的比特流文件
- 高效工具链:提供完整的开发工具生态系统
创新应用场景大揭秘
这个强大的工具套件适用于多种开发场景:
硬件开发优化
- 实时分析设计性能瓶颈
- 快速验证配置参数
- 提升开发效率
嵌入式系统定制
- 精准配置FPGA资源
- 满足特定应用需求
- 降低开发门槛
项目特色亮点展示
- 完全开源:采用ISC许可证,无任何使用限制
- 详细文档:项目提供了全面的比特流格式文档
- 社区驱动:活跃开发者社区持续改进
Project IceStorm中的棋盘格测试图案,用于验证VGA控制器和显示系统
快速开始指南
想要立即体验?首先克隆项目仓库:
git clone https://gitcode.com/gh_mirrors/ice/icestorm然后进入项目目录查看核心工具:
cd icestorm ls -la icepack/ iceprog/ icetime/为什么选择Project IceStorm?
与其他FPGA工具相比,Project IceStorm提供:
更高的透明度:完全开放的比特流格式更强的灵活性:支持自定义配置更低的成本:完全免费使用
立即开始您的FPGA之旅
准备好探索硬件开发的无限可能了吗?Project IceStorm为您打开通往高效FPGA开发的大门!
小贴士:建议从基础教程开始,先了解项目的基本架构和使用方法。
【免费下载链接】icestorm项目地址: https://gitcode.com/gh_mirrors/ice/icestorm
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考